SPECIFITY of the Monoclonal Antibody to Glutamate Receptor, Ionotropic, N-Methyl-D-Aspartate 2D (GRIN2D)

The antibody is a mouse monoclonal antibody raised against GRIN2D. It has been selected for its ability to recognize GRIN2D in immunohistochemical staining and western blotting.

USAGE of the Monoclonal Antibody to Glutamate Receptor, Ionotropic, N-Methyl-D-Aspartate 2D (GRIN2D)

Western blotting: 0.5-2µg/mL;
Immunohistochemistry: 5-20µg/mL;
Immunocytochemistry: 5-20µg/mL;
Optimal working dilutions must be determined by end user.

STORAGE of the of the Monoclonal Antibody to Glutamate Receptor, Ionotropic, N-Methyl-D-Aspartate 2D (GRIN2D)

Store at 4°C for frequent use. Stored at -20°C in a manual defrost freezer for two year without detectable loss of activity.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.

STABILITY of the Monoclonal Antibody to Glutamate Receptor, Ionotropic, N-Methyl-D-Aspartate 2D (GRIN2D)

The thermal stability is described by the loss rate. The loss rate was determined by accelerated thermal degradation test, that is, incubate the protein at 37°C for 48h, and no obvious degradation and precipitation were observed. The loss rate is less than 5% within the expiration date under appropriate storage condition.
